FIFA U20 WWC:Nigeria Falconets Lose To Spain In Group B Opener

FIFA U20 WWC:Nigeria Falconets Lose To Spain In Group B Opener

Nigeria’s Falconets suffered a disappointing start to their 2026 FIFA U-20 Women’s World Cup campaign after losing 2-0 to Spain in their opening Group B fixture.

Spain took control of the game early, with Marisa García breaking the deadlock in the 13th minute to give the European champions an early advantage.

The Falconets battled to get back into the contest but struggled to find the breakthrough as Spain maintained their defensive shape and threatened on the counter.

Spain eventually doubled their lead in the 73rd minute when substitute Alba Cerrato found the back of the net to seal a 2-0 victory.

The defeat leaves Nigeria with work to do in their bid to progress from the group stage.

The Falconets will have an opportunity to bounce back when they face China on Wednesday in their next FIFA U-20 Women’s World Cup fixture.
